Business cards happen to be one of the most popular marketing tools when it comes to small business, and what makes them so is the fact that they are – portable, affordable, versatile and moreover: your prospective clients will actually enjoy using them.

Having a good effective print design is imperative for the growth, recognition, and continuous exposure to your business and new clients. Despite how incredible your product or how revolutionary your service may be, if your brand/identity is visually misrepresented ( as far as print design goes), it stands little chance of surviving in the marketplace.
Design That Makes A Statement
The actual design of your business card is the main “wow” factor which distinguishes you from your competition and provides a striking, memorable impression of you and your company. This means that your business card design should be memorable but not bordering on the outlandish that it will jeopardize your credibility.
The purpose of your business card is to provide useful information about you and your business that will be easy to retrieve by the client at some point in time.
